Summary
The Aortic Dissection Detection Risk Score (ADD-RS) is a valuable tool for ruling out aortic dissection. This review examines its clinical uses and supporting evidence.

Background:
- Aortic dissection is a life-threatening condition requiring rapid diagnosis.
- Clinical decision rules can aid in the efficient evaluation of suspected aortic dissection.
- The Aortic Dissection Detection Risk Score (ADD-RS) was developed to stratify patients.

Key Points:
- The ADD-RS demonstrates high sensitivity and specificity in ruling out aortic dissection.
- Its application can potentially reduce unnecessary imaging and healthcare costs.
- Validation studies confirm its effectiveness across various clinical settings.
Conclusions:
- The Aortic Dissection Detection Risk Score (ADD-RS) is a reliable instrument for excluding aortic dissection.
- Its use is supported by robust evidence, facilitating safer and more efficient patient management.

Aortic regurgitation (AR) is when the aortic valve does not close or seal properly, leading to backward blood circulation from the aorta into the left ventricle during diastole. Common causes of AR include rheumatic heart disease, congenital valve defects, and aortic root dilation. Managing AR requires a multifaceted approach to alleviate symptoms, preserve left ventricular function, and address the underlying cause of the regurgitation.
